Hainault Depot: A Historical Overview
The origins of the Hainault Depot
The Hainault Depot emerged in the mid-20th century as part of the post-war expansion and electrification of the Central Line. Built adjacent to the existing railway corridor that leads to Hainault, the depot was conceived as a dedicated space for stabling, inspecting, and maintaining rolling stock that serves the eastern reaches of the line. Over the decades, the site evolved from basic facilities into a modern maintenance complex capable of handling contemporary fleets.

Stabling, inspection, and light repairs
Within the complex, trains are parked in dedicated stabling bays when not in operation. Periodic inspections are conducted to verify braking systems, doors, electrical systems, and bogies. For minor faults, quick-turnaround repairs are carried out in accessible bays, while more substantial issues may require transfers to other maintenance facilities. The balance of routine care and targeted repairs keeps the fleet in service with minimal disruption to timetables.

Key facilities within Hainault Depot
Typical features include vehicle pits for undercarriage inspection, wheel lathe and wheel profiling capabilities to maintain wheel profiles, heavy lifting equipment, and dedicated wash and refuelling bays. Security arrangements, including perimeter fencing, CCTV, and controlled access points, ensure that only authorised personnel can enter the yard. Staff facilities such as lockers, break rooms, and briefing rooms are positioned to minimise downtime during shifts.
